Equal Justice Society, National Center for Youth Law, ACLU NorCal, ACLU SoCal File Court Brief Opposing Discriminatory Expulsion of Student in Sacramento County
The Equal Justice Society, National Center for Youth Law, ACLU of Northern California, and ACLU of Southern California today filed an amicus brief (PDF) in a case related to the discriminatory expulsion of a student.
